Truck Accident Attorney Discusses Industry Safety and Legal Issues on National Podcast

Attorney F. Braxton "Brack" Terry recently appeared as a featured guest on "The Road Show with Tony Justice and Friends," a nationwide podcast focusing on trucker life, country music, NASCAR racing, and small-town America. During the episode released in late November, Terry discussed critical issues facing the trucking industry and legal considerations for commercial motor vehicle crashes.

Host Tony Justice, a veteran truck driver and country music artist from East Tennessee, introduced Terry as "a powerhouse attorney" who has been "standing up for hardworking folks for over 30 years." The conversation covered Terry's deep roots in East Tennessee and his connection to stock car racing through the Volunteer Speedway, the racetrack owned by his parents in Bulls Gap.

Terry addressed several pressing concerns affecting truck drivers and motorists sharing the road with commercial vehicles. He emphasized the importance of uninsured motorist (UM) coverage for truck drivers, noting that this protection can be crucial when accidents involve parties without adequate insurance. The attorney also highlighted how trucking companies sometimes pressure drivers to meet unreasonable deadlines, potentially compromising safety standards.

Safety risks associated with undertrained and inexperienced truck drivers received particular attention during the discussion. Terry pointed to additional dangers posed by truckers who lack the English language skills needed to operate vehicles safely, suggesting this communication barrier could lead to misunderstandings and accidents. He explained how truck accident claims help injured motorists, including truck drivers themselves, pursue necessary compensation after severe crashes.

The conversation turned to factors affecting insurance rates for truck drivers and trucking companies, with Terry providing insight into how various elements influence premium calculations. He also discussed new fleet technologies that track drivers' performance behind the wheel, examining both the safety benefits and potential privacy concerns associated with these monitoring systems.

Terry shared details from a Texas truck accident case he handled where conflicting testimony emerged about brake failure. The defendant truck driver claimed the truck's brakes failed before a rear-end collision, while the trucking company's owner testified he had recently checked the brakes and found them functional. "The case settled shortly after that, as you can imagine," Terry noted during the podcast episode.
